See sheet C2.1 <br />WSB (9/26/2025) Complete <br /> <br /> <br />• Development Agreement <br /> <br />A development agreement will be required with the final plat. <br /> <br />• Grading Agreement <br /> <br />Grading agreement not required at this time. <br /> <br />• Stormwater Maintenance Agreement <br /> <br />Private stormwater facilities will be maintained through a Declaration for Maintenance of <br />Stormwater Facilities. The City of Lino Lakes shall be party to the Declaration. City <br />Engineer to provide template. <br /> <br /> <br />• Permits Required <br /> <br />Required permits may include some of the following and others: <br /> <br />1. NPDES General Construction Permit <br />2. City of Lino Lakes Zoning Permit for Construction <br />3. Minnesota Pollution Control Agency Sanitary Sewer Extension Permit <br />4. Minnesota Department of Health <br />5. Rice Creek Watershed District Permit <br />6.
